From a42cc7bba7a52e637ba6702fd0a08ce1141f3857 Mon Sep 17 00:00:00 2001 From: Sanchayan Maity Date: Mon, 30 Dec 2019 20:22:28 +0530 Subject: [PATCH] nvim: init.vim: Use custom bindings for smoothie Signed-off-by: Sanchayan Maity --- nvim/init.vim |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/nvim/init.vim b/nvim/init.vim index da7ae81..ee4c78c 100644 --- a/nvim/init.vim +++ b/nvim/init.vim @@ -204,6 +204,11 @@ cnoremap nnoremap ; : " Use Q to execute default register. nnoremap Q +" Smooth scroll +nmap (SmoothieDownwards) +nmap (SmoothieUpwards) +nmap (SmoothieForwards) +nmap (SmoothieBackwards) " For Fuzzy nnoremap ff :GFiles @@ -662,9 +667,10 @@ let g:netrw_winsize = 10 " For SLIMV let g:lisp_rainbow=1 - " For Purescript let g:psc_ide_auto_imports = 1 +" For vim-smoothie. We want to Shift instead of Ctrl for scroll. +let g:smoothie_no_default_mappings = 1 " ----------------------------- Functions ------------------------------------ function! Cscope(option, query)